NEWPORT NEWS, Va. (AP) - A man has been taken to a hospital after he was injured when his truck crashed into a train in Newport News.
Newport News Police spokeswoman Kelly King tells the Daily Press the crash happened around 9:30 a.m. Wednesday. Another spokesman for the department, Brandon Maynard, says the man’s white pickup truck collided with the train and flipped onto its side. King says the 62-year-old man was extricated from the truck and taken to the hospital with non-life-threatening injuries.
The train did not derail, and the road near the crash was blocked in both directions.
